Interview with Montreal Raw Food Potluck Organizer and “Raw In Montreal” Owner Ildiko Brunner

February 16, 2011 MissWattson Leave a Comment

Last Friday on CKUT 90.3FM I spoke with Ildiko Brunner about raw food – what it is, the health benefits she’s seen, and the raw food potlucks that happen monthly at the Crudessence loft in the Montreal. Far from talking to a preacher, I was thrilled to be able to discuss the ups and downs of raw foods and ask all the questions that had been nagging at me, from “how is tea raw”? to “do you have to be 100% raw to benefit?” Who knew agave nectar was a raw food debated product?
